What is AI Case Management?

AI case management refers to the use of advanced artificial intelligence technologies—such as natural language processing (NLP), machine learning, and large language models (LLMs)—to manage case-related data, automate routine tasks, and assist decision-making. Unlike traditional systems, AI-powered platforms can analyze unstructured data, identify patterns, and deliver real-time insights, enabling case managers to focus on high-value tasks.

Key Capabilities of AI in Case Management

  • Data Classification and Extraction: Automatically sorts and extracts critical details from documents, emails, and forms.
  • Workflow Automation: Streamlines repetitive processes, such as status updates, follow-ups, and report generation.
  • Compliance Monitoring: Flags discrepancies and ensures adherence to regulatory requirements.
  • Intelligent Recommendations: Suggests next best actions based on historical trends and contextual information.

Industry Applications of AI Case Management

Healthcare

AI-powered case management systems assist in patient care by organizing medical histories, tracking treatment progress, and supporting physicians with predictive analytics for diagnosis and care planning.

Insurance

In claims management, AI automates document verification, fraud detection, and claim approval workflows. This reduces processing time and enhances customer satisfaction.

Legal Services

Law firms use AI to manage case files, analyze legal precedents, and ensure accurate compliance with court requirements. AI can also automate contract validation and review.

Customer Support

AI enhances customer service case management by interpreting client queries, referencing organizational knowledge bases, and generating tailored responses—ensuring faster and consistent resolution.
